Revision 402ff455 lib/errors.py

b/lib/errors.py
24 24

  
25 25
# OpPrereqError failure types
26 26

  
27
# resolver errors
27
#: Resolver errors
28 28
ECODE_RESOLVER = "resolver_error"
29
# not enough resources (iallocator failure, disk space, memory, etc.)
29

  
30
#: Not enough resources (iallocator failure, disk space, memory, etc.)
30 31
ECODE_NORES = "insufficient_resources"
31
# wrong arguments (at syntax level)
32

  
33
#: Wrong arguments (at syntax level)
32 34
ECODE_INVAL = "wrong_input"
33
# wrong entity state
35

  
36
#: Wrong entity state
34 37
ECODE_STATE = "wrong_state"
35
# entity not found
38

  
39
#: Entity not found
36 40
ECODE_NOENT = "unknown_entity"
37
# entity already exists
41

  
42
#: Entity already exists
38 43
ECODE_EXISTS = "already_exists"
39
# resource not unique (e.g. MAC or IP duplication)
44

  
45
#: Resource not unique (e.g. MAC or IP duplication)
40 46
ECODE_NOTUNIQUE = "resource_not_unique"
41
# internal cluster error
47

  
48
#: Internal cluster error
42 49
ECODE_FAULT = "internal_error"
43
# environment error (e.g. node disk error)
50

  
51
#: Environment error (e.g. node disk error)
44 52
ECODE_ENVIRON = "environment_error"
45 53

  
46 54
#: List of all failure types

Also available in: Unified diff